Redis主从复制主从复制流程从数据库向主数据库发送sync命令。主数据库接收sync命令后,执行BGSAVE命令(保存快照),创建一个RDB文件,在创建RDB文件期间的命令将保存在缓冲区中。当主数据库执行完BGSAVE,会向从数据库发送RDB文件,而从数据库会接收并载入该文件。主数据库将缓冲区的所有写命令发给从服务器执行。以上处理完之后,之后主数据库每执行一个写命令,都会将被执行的写命令发送给
1、linux安装好redis。 2、在同一个服务器上启动多个redis实例(生产环境在不同的服务器): 首先在redis的安装目录下创建一个cluster目录,在redis的安装目录下找到redis.conf,复制一份到cluster下。并将修改以下配置信息: port 7000 //端口7000… bind 192.168.209.130//默认ip为127.0.0.1 需要改为其他节点机器可
转载 2023-09-18 22:27:59
58阅读
1.  RedisCluster的架构图。                   (1)所有的redis节点彼此互联(PING-PONG机制),内部使用二进制协议优化传输速度和带宽.       &n
转载 2023-09-23 17:44:12
505阅读
Redis3.0版本之前,可以通过Redis Sentinel(哨兵)来实现高可用 ( HA ),从3.0版本之后,官方推出了Redis Cluster,它的主要用途是实现数据分片(Data Sharding),不过同样可以实现HA,是官方当前推荐的方案。       在Redis Sentinel模式中,每个节点需要保存全量数据,冗余比较多,而在Redis
转载 2024-02-05 13:02:38
88阅读
Linux安装Redis集群版1.Redis集群原理1.1.Redis-cluster架构图1.2.Redis-cluster投票&容错2.redis集群搭建2.1.准备6个节点2.1.1.复制实例2.1.2.启动6个实例2.2.安装环境2.3.安装redis集群2.3.1.配置集群节点2.3.2.集群创建3.Redis集群连接3.1.工具连接3.2.代码连接 1.Redis集群原理1.
linux 搭建redis集群
原创 2022-11-25 16:11:05
331阅读
redis集群搭建和之前写的redis集群搭建基本是一样的,区别在于集群由多个服务器上搭建,伪集群则在单个服务器上搭建多个节点。集群搭建也可以参考【Redis集群搭建】准备工作:准备3台服务器(或者3个虚拟机),我准备的3个服务器:192.168.0.24、192.168.0.111、192.168.0.58,相互之前是可以通信的。当然,如果你服务器(或虚拟机)足够多,你也可以每个服务器只建一
转载 2023-05-25 09:16:52
386阅读
在构建高效的网络缓存服务,我选择了 Redis 作为我的首选工具。其中,确保 Redis 集群的安全性至关重要,而设置密码就是确保其安全性的重要一步。下面,我将详细介绍如何搭建 Redis 集群并设置密码的过程,希望为后续的实际操作提供清晰的指导。 ## 环境准备 在开始之前,首先需要确认软硬件的要求如下: - **硬件要求:** - CPU:至少 2 核心 - 内存:最佳为 4
原创 6月前
72阅读
一.单机Redis部署1.安装Redis所需要的依赖:yum install -y gcc tcl2.Redis安装包上传到Linux服务器: 3.解压缩tar -xvf redis-6.2.4.tar.gz        解压后: 4.进入redis目录运行编译命令//进入redis目录 cd redis-6.2.4 //编译 mak
# Redis集群配置密码实现教程 ## 1. 整体流程 为了实现Redis集群配置密码,我们需要完成以下步骤: | 步骤 | 描述 | | ---- | ---- | | 1. 下载并安装Redis集群 | 从Redis官网下载最新版本的Redis集群,并安装在本地机器上 | | 2. 配置Redis集群 | 配置Redis集群的主从复制和分片功能 | | 3. 启动Redis集群 | 启
原创 2023-10-25 18:53:44
47阅读
# Redis集群配置密码 ## 简介 Redis是一种高性能的键值数据库,它支持在分布式环境下创建集群来提高性能和可用性。在Redis集群中,我们可以通过配置密码来保护数据的安全性。本文将介绍如何在Redis集群配置密码,并提供相关的代码示例。 ## Redis集群概述 Redis集群是由多个Redis节点组成的分布式系统,每个节点都存储部分数据,并且节点之间通过互相通信来协调数据的复
原创 2023-11-23 03:21:33
64阅读
如何在Docker搭建配置密码 ## 介绍 在使用Docker搭建应用程序时,有时候需要为应用程序配置密码来保护敏感信息。本文将介绍如何在Docker搭建配置密码,并且提供具体的步骤和代码示例。 ## 操作流程 下面是整个操作的流程,包括从开始到结束的每个步骤。我们将使用表格来展示每个步骤的详细说明。 | 步骤 | 操作 | | -- | -- | | 1 | 创建Dockerfile
原创 2024-01-18 11:40:01
61阅读
# Redis集群密码配置 ## 简介 Redis是一个基于Key-Value的内存数据库,被广泛应用于缓存、队列、任务分发等场景。在实际应用中,为了保护数据的安全性,我们通常需要对Redis集群进行密码配置,以控制访问权限。本文将介绍如何在Redis集群中进行密码配置,并提供相应的代码示例。 ## 密码配置步骤 ### 1. 修改Redis配置文件 Redis配置文件位于Redis
原创 2023-12-25 08:52:34
124阅读
# Redis集群配置密码 在分布式系统开发中,Redis集群是一个常见的解决方案,它提供了高可用性和容错性。然而,由于Redis默认没有密码保护机制,因此在配置Redis集群,我们通常需要为其添加密码,以保护数据的安全性。本文将介绍如何配置Redis集群密码并提供相应的代码示例。 ## 1. 配置Redis集群 在开始之前,我们需要先搭建Redis集群。这里我们假设已经成功搭建了一个包
原创 2023-10-07 12:53:26
758阅读
目录1、安装linuxredis服务2、启动三台redis服务3、配置集群4、配置redis哨兵5、验证redis-sentinel 1、安装linuxredis服务参照:javascript:void(0)2、启动三台redis服务3、配置集群以192.168.0.101为主节点,192.168.0.102,192.168.0.103为从节点,在从节点上执行如下命令:在主节点执行如
转载 2023-07-06 23:08:20
122阅读
一、Redis集群的工作原理1、所有的redis节点彼此之间通过ping-pong机制互联,内部使用二进制协议优化传输速度和带宽;2、redis客户端与redis节点直接连接,不需要中间代理层,redis客户端只要连接上redis集群中的任何一个节点即可使用,不需要连接所有节点;3、redis集群中内置了16384个哈希槽,当需要在redis集群中放置一个key-valueredis先对key
转载 2023-10-13 20:17:39
119阅读
一、安装Linux客户端具体安装步骤见本人另一篇博客 二、集群原理1.Redis-cluster架构图 架构细节: (1)所有的redis节点彼此互联(PING-PONG机制),内部使用二进制协议优化传输速度和带宽. (2)节点的fail是通过集群中超过半数的节点检测失效才生效. (3)客户端与redis节点直连,不需要中间proxy层.客户端不需要连接集群所有节点,连接集群中任何一个可
redis集群搭建作者:陈土锋时间:2020年6月2日目录一、环境介绍... 11、机器准备... 12、关闭防护墙和selinux. 13、时间同步... 1二、Redis Cluster(Redis集群)简介... 2三、集群搭建需要的环境... 2四、集群搭建... 21、所有服务器安装redis单点... 22、修改redis配置... 33、搭建集群... 6五、验证集群... 71、检
转载 2024-06-29 14:30:30
43阅读
Liinux部署redis集群
原创 2023-03-31 23:22:10
353阅读
在现代互联网应用中,数据量的增长和对高可用性的需求推动了大规模分布式系统的发展。在企业级应用中,很多时候需要使用集群来支持大规模并发访问和高性能的需求。而在集群中的数据存储方面,Redis是一个非常流行的选择。 Redis是一个开源的内存数据库,它支持多种数据结构,包括字符串、列表、哈希、集合等。它以其快速的读写速度和丰富的功能而受到广泛关注。在一些高负载的场景下,单机Redis可能无法满足需求
原创 2024-05-15 10:04:55
60阅读
  • 1
  • 2
  • 3
  • 4
  • 5